Venezuela and Switzerland review bilateral agenda in session of the Human Rights Council.

Foreign Minister Yván Gil held a meeting with the head of the Federal Department of Foreign Affairs of the Swiss Confederation, Ignazio Cassis, during the celebration of the 61st period of sessions of the United Nations Human Rights Council (HRC) in Geneva.

“In this meeting, we reviewed diplomatic and bilateral relations, with the aim of strengthening mutual cooperation for the benefit of our people, always respecting national sovereignty,” the chancellor reported through his Telegram channel.

Both diplomats shared impressions on issues of international geopolitics, where Venezuela advocates the construction of a pluricentric and multipolar world, in which respect for the self-determination of peoples and other principles contained in the UN Charter prevail.

Gil is in Geneva, where the sessions of the Human Rights Council corresponding to the 61st period of the instance are being held until March 31.

In his speech before the plenary session, The chancellor warned about the politicization of the multilateral system and denounced the multiform aggression that Venezuela faces.
